A 55-year-old woman has a completely dead left ear (profound sensorineural loss). Rinne test performed with a 512 Hz tuning fork on the left mastoid shows bone conduction apparently greater than air conduction. This 'false negative' Rinne occurs because:
- A The ossicular chain is fixed on that side
- B The tuning fork was applied with excessive pressure
- C Vibration conducted through the skull reaches the contralateral normal cochlea ✓
- D The external canal was occluded during testing
Explanation
In total or profound unilateral sensorineural loss, bone-conducted vibration bypasses the tested ear entirely and stimulates the opposite normal cochlea by transcranial crossover, so the patient reports hearing the fork on the mastoid. This mimics a conductive loss. The Weber test resolves the confusion by lateralizing to the healthy ear, confirming the loss is sensorineural rather than conductive.
